SUMMARY Provide instruction in the fundamentals of playing the musical instrument, including posture, note reading, rhythm, technical competency, and interpretation. This position is grant-funded. 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S Responsible for providing instruction and assign repertoire that matches the level of each individual student. Develop and present a curriculum that provides students with an experience in the art form that is age appropriate, and challenges students to achieve at the highest level. Present a culminating event representing the quality of work undertaken over the course of the semester. Performs other duties as assigned.
